$226,800 Buzz Aldrin New Frontier Gold Medal Sells at Sotheby’s Auction

Sotheby’s saw exceptional results for several medals in its focused July 26 auction titled Buzz Aldrin: American Icon in New York City, including $226,800 for Aldrin’s New Frontier congressional gold medal. The lots were from the personal collection of Edwin E. “Buzz” Aldrin Jr., perhaps best-known for his role as Apollo 11 Lunar Module pilot.

NGC 1839 ‘Una and the Lion’ Coin Sells for $810,000

A famous British rarity certified by Numismatic Guaranty Corporation® (NGCcoin.com) realized 86,500,000 Yen (about $810,000 USD) in a Taisei Coins auction.
